Try and V construction in English
9
 
 

Try and V construction in EnglishTry and V construction in English

This is my final project in Grammar of English Clauses class which I attended when I was doing my master degree at the University of Manchester.

There is an unusual grammar in English in which 'try and V' is considered a single word. Example in a is considered grammatical while those in b-e are ungrammatical.

a.    Let me try and think of an example that isn't confidential.

b. * I tried and think of an example that isn't confidential.

c. * I have tried and think of an example that isn't confidential.

d. * She tries and think(s) of an example that isn't confidential.

e. * I am trying and think(ing) of an example that isn't confidential.
